CI grumble of the day: the Nestwick integration suite keeps dying with "too many open files," and it's not the suite's fault. Something in the Burrowgate test harness opens a socket per retry and never closes it — I watched the descriptor count climb past 4k over twenty minutes. Temporary fix: bumped the runner's fd limit so on-call stops getting paged, but the real leak is in the retry wrapper. If you're chasing this at 3am, start with the failing job's trace token below.

session token of bajog-tafop = htk31_14e40a443565b0a3cf3b16fac72e009

Subject: Falkenreed Capacity Call

Hi all,

Quick heads-up for Dario as he steps in: we've decided to hold the Falkenreed plant at two shifts rather than expanding to three this year. Demand for the Strovane line is solid but not enough to justify the hiring push yet. We'll revisit in Q4 once orders firm up. The reasoning behind the timing is spelled out below.

Cheers,
Petra

board note of yahig-yahif: Silmirox Works plans to raise the Aldius list price by 18.5 percent in January. The steering committee signed off on a budget of $141.9 million for Project Tamix. The renewal with Eliysek Logistics closes at $114.1 million a year, 18.9 percent below the last contract. Project Gordor slips by a full year because of the supplier delay.

Network access is disabled during builds, so vendor every dependency into your plugin tree. Declare toolchains in `quarry.toml`; ambient compilers are ignored. Outputs are reproducible — identical inputs yield identical digests, which is how the registry verifies submissions. Run `quarry check` locally before publishing; it catches nonhermetic reads. Submitted artifacts must be signed for the registry to accept them, using the plugin signing key below.

deploy key for kagup-bawig: bky9_ZMq28eTw9

Our mobile deep-link router, Skeinway, has drifted out of sync across the canary and stable tiers. Links minted by the Marlin app resolve correctly on stable but fall back to the web view on canary, because the route table version and fallback host were changed ad hoc during last month's promo and never propagated. On-call should reconcile both tiers against the values below, then re-run the link smoke suite. Until drift is fixed, expect sporadic fallback reports from users. The canonical configuration is as follows.

config for bahop-baduf:
[kasion]
team = lamath
access_code = ac_d807e5
host = kasion.paliqcloud.corp
port = 4000
owner = julix.tamvan
peer = frair.qorvelsoft.local